您好,欢迎访问上海聚搜信息技术有限公司官方网站!

深圳阿里云代理商:asp相片上传代码

时间:2025-01-06 19:32:02 点击:

深圳阿里云代理商:ASP相片上传代码及相关安全防护方案



一、引言:相片上传功能的重要性


在现代互联网应用中,图片上传是网站和应用程序中常见的一项功能。无论是社交媒体平台、电商网站还是博客系统,用户上传图片已成为一种基本需求。然而,随着上传功能的普及,图片上传带来的安全风险也日益严重,如何保护服务器免受外部攻击,保障数据安全,成为了开发者和站点运营者亟待解决的问题。

作为深圳阿里云代理商,我们在此深入探讨如何在实现ASP相片上传功能的同时,利用服务器防护技术,如DDoS防火墙waf(网站应用防护)防火墙,提供全方位的安全解决方案。

二、ASP相片上传功能的实现


ASP(Active Server Pages)是微软公司推出的一种服务器端脚本技术,广泛应用于动态网页开发中。实现一个简单的相片上传功能主要依赖于HTML表单和ASP脚本的结合。以下是一个基础的ASP相片上传代码示例:

asp
<%
If Request.TotalBytes > 0 Then
Dim uploadedFile, filePath, fileName
Set uploadedFile = Request.Files("fileUpload")
fileName = uploadedFile.FileName
filePath = Server.Mappath("/uploads/") & fileName
uploadedFile.SaveAs filePath
Response.Write("文件上传成功!")
Else
Response.Write("没有上传文件!")
End If
%>


此代码片段展示了一个基本的相片上传流程。用户通过HTML表单提交图片,ASP脚本接收文件并保存到指定目录中。然而,虽然这个功能简单易用,但却没有任何安全防护机制,容易受到各种恶意攻击。

三、DDoS攻击与防护


DDoS(分布式拒绝服务)攻击是常见的网络攻击方式之一,攻击者通过大量的虚假请求使服务器资源耗尽,导致正常用户无法访问网站。DDoS攻击通常具有攻击面广、突发性强、难以防范等特点,因此,在开发网站时必须考虑如何有效防御DDoS攻击。

阿里云为用户提供了强大的DDoS防护服务,包括:

1. **流量清洗**:通过对异常流量进行识别和清洗,确保正常流量能够顺利到达服务器。
2. **流量压制**:通过智能算法实时监测流量波动,及时识别并减缓攻击流量。
3. **防护策略灵活配置**:根据网站流量、风险级别,灵活配置DDoS防护规则。

通过使用阿里云的DDoS防护服务,网站能够在遭遇大规模攻击时保持稳定运行,避免服务器资源被过度消耗。

四、WAF防火墙:网站应用防护


WAF(Web Application Firewall,网站应用防火墙)是一种专门用于保护Web应用程序免受各种攻击的安全防护工具。WAF防火墙能够识别和拦截如SQL注入、XSS跨站脚本、文件上传漏洞等常见的Web攻击。

对于提供图片上传功能的网站,WAF的作用尤为重要。攻击者可能通过上传恶意脚本或病毒感染图片文件,从而攻击服务器。为了防止此类攻击,WAF可以通过以下方式提供保护:

1. **上传文件类型过滤**:只允许特定类型的文件上传,例如仅支持JPG、PNG格式的图片。
2. **文件内容扫描**:在文件上传之前,WAF能够对上传的文件内容进行病毒扫描,确保文件中没有恶意代码。
3. **大小限制**:设置文件上传大小的限制,防止过大文件上传对服务器造成过度负荷。

阿里云的WAF服务能够智能检测和防护各类Web攻击,确保图片上传功能的安全性。

五、综合安全解决方案:保护ASP相片上传功能


为了保障网站的ASP相片上传功能不受到攻击,我们需要结合使用DDoS防火墙和WAF防火墙的安全防护机制,构建一个全方位的安全解决方案:

1. **开启DDoS防护**:首先,开启阿里云的DDoS防护服务,避免大规模的分布式拒绝服务攻击影响服务器性能。
2. **使用WAF防护**:其次,配置WAF防火墙,增加上传文件类型的限制,防止恶意代码上传,并进行实时扫描。
3. **增强文件上传逻辑**:在ASP代码中加入更多的文件验证逻辑,如限制文件的最大尺寸、验证文件扩展名和文件内容。
4. **设置安全日志**:记录所有上传操作的日志,便于追踪异常行为,并及时采取响应措施。

通过这些安全措施的结合,网站的ASP相片上传功能能够在保障用户体验的同时,避免各种潜在的安全风险。

六、总结:构建安全的图片上传平台


在现代网站开发中,ASP相片上传功能是不可或缺的一部分,但同时也存在着诸多安全隐患。为了保护服务器免受DDoS攻击、恶意文件上传及其他网络威胁,必须采取多层次的防护策略。

作为深圳阿里云的代理商,我们建议结合使用阿里云的DDoS防火墙和WAF防火墙,并在服务器端加强上传逻辑的验证和监控。通过这些措施,网站可以在保证用户正常上传图片的同时,有效防御各种网络攻击,确保服务器的安全性和稳定性。

本篇文章的核心思想就是通过结合现代化的网络安全技术,为图片上传功能提供全面的保护,确保网站能够在高风险的网络环境中持续稳定运行。
阿里云优惠券领取
腾讯云优惠券领取
QQ在线咨询
售前咨询热线
133-2199-9693
售后咨询热线
4000-747-360

微信扫一扫

加客服咨询